Darren Bailey to take on Gov. JB Pritzker again in 2026 Illinois governor race, with Aaron Del Mar as running mate
Share this @internewscast.com

CHICAGO (WLS) — After defeating Republican Darren Bailey in the 2022 gubernatorial election, Gov. JB Pritzker may face him again, as the former state senator reportedly plans to run once more, according to the Cook County Republican Party chairman’s announcement on Tuesday.

Since his 2022 run, Bailey has stayed close to President Donald Trump, attending rallies and speaking highly of the president.

Bailey also lost the congressional race in 2024 against U.S. Rep. Mike Bost.

Cook County Republican Party Chairman Aaron Del Mar said he will be his running mate.

“Two influential conservative figures are joining forces to bring together Republicans throughout Illinois. Darren Bailey and Aaron Del Mar are forming a partnership to connect downstate and suburban conservatives, invigorate our grassroots efforts, and provide voters with a clear alternative to the unsuccessful policies of J.B. Pritzker and Brandon Johnson. This ticket symbolizes unity, strength, and a dedication to restoring public safety, reducing taxes, and making Illinois a place where families and businesses can prosper once more,” the campaign stated.

Pritzker previously announced he will run for reelection, with former state Rep. Christian Mitchell as his running mate.

He is the first Illinois governor since the late former Republican Gov. Jim Thompson to seek a third consecutive term.

Over the past months, there has been a lot of speculation over whether the governor might run for president.

“I’m running for governor of Illinois: That is four more years,” Pritzker said.

Joseph Severino is also running as a Republican, with Rantch Isquith as a running mate.

Ted Dabrowski, president of the conservative research group Wirepoints, also announced his candidacy.

DuPage County Sheriff James Mendrick also announced his candidacy.

Antioch Mayor Scott Gartner announced Sunday that he may run as a Republican in 2026.

Gartner called this an exploratory move, and says he remains fully committed to being mayor of Antioch.
